这里的CentOS8系统用的是腾讯云轻量服务器的官方镜像
首先获取webbench的压缩包,解压,cd进入目录:
代码语言:javascript复制$ wget http://home.tiscali.cz/~cz210552/distfiles/webbench-1.5.tar.gz
$ tar -zxvf webbench-1.5.tar.gz
$ cd webbench-1.5
$ make
一切都很顺利,到make的时候突然报错:(前提是已经装好gcc编译器)
代码语言:javascript复制webbench.c:21:10: fatal error: rpc/types.h: No such file or directory
#include <rpc/types.h>
^~~~~~~~~~~~~
compilation terminated.
make: *** [<builtin>: webbench.o] Error 1
解决方案:用vim修改下源代码
代码语言:javascript复制$ vim webbench.c
按Insert键进入编辑模式,
找到
代码语言:javascript复制#include <rpc/types.h>
修改为
代码语言:javascript复制#include <sys/types.h>
按Esc键,再输入
代码语言:javascript复制:wq
后回车,这样就完成了保存操作。
然后重新
代码语言:javascript复制$ make && make install
就能成功安装了